POLR3H, also as known as A1665 and RPC8, belongs to the eukaryotic RPB7/RPC8 RNA polymerase subunit family. POLR3H is DNA-dependent RNA polymerase catalyzes the transcription of DNA into RNA using the four ribonucleoside triphosphates as substrates. It plays a key role in sensing and limiting infection by intracellular bacteria and DNA viruses. POLR3H acts as nuclear and cytosolic DNA sensor involved in innate immune response. Recombinant human POLR3H protein, fused to His-tag at N-terminus, was expressed in E.coli and purified by using conventional chromatography techniques.
